The Removal of the Oil Sending Unit in a 1998 Dodge Ram 1500

The life of your 1998 Dodge Ram 1500 depends on the proper operation of the oil sending unit, oil pressure gauge and warning light. The unit warns you whenever your engine experiences a sudden loss of oil pressure. But if you are unaware of this problem due to a failed sending unit, your Ram engine can self-destruct in minutes. Things You'll Need

  • Wrench
  • Penetrating oil
  • Open-end wrench
  • O-ring
  • Engine oil

Removing the Oil Sending Unit

  • Open the hood of your Ram 1500 and remove the ground (black) battery cable with a wrench.

  • Locate the oil sending unit next to the distributor. You can easily find the distributor by following the spark plug wires from the engine to the other end of the wires, where they connect to the distributor cap. The sending unit is a small, plastic, cylinder about 2 or 3 inches tall and about 1 inch in diameter. It has an electrical connector on top and a hexagonal aluminum base. The unit screws to the engine block.

  • Unplug the oil sending unit electrical connector.

  • Spray penetrating oil around the mounting base of the oil sending unit, following the instructions of the product manufacturer. This will make it easier to remove the sending unit.

  • Unscrew the oil sending unit with an open-end wrench and remove it from the engine.

Installing the Oil Sending Unit

  • Verify that the new oil sending unit has a new O-ring seal on its mounting base.

  • Lubricate the threads of the new sending unit with engine oil and thread the unit by hand on the engine block.

  • Tighten the sending unit with the open-end wrench.

  • Plug in the sending unit electrical connector.

  • Reconnect the ground (black) battery cable with the wrench.

  • Start the engine and check for oil leaks around the base of the oil sending unit. Turn off the engine and close the hood.
